Hi, I'm relavtively new to Macs having bought my first iMac a few months ago. It's the 24 inch, 2.16 ghz older intel c2d white model.

I tried searching the forums but I couldn't find what I was looking for. Ever since I got my iMac in June, I have never seen the gray apple logo and the spinning wheel on startup. Ever. I always see a black screen with white text. The text seems to be basically describing the startup processes before loading into the Finder.
(It's just like verbose mode, except instead of a white screen with black text, I see a black screen with white text.)

I should also add that I was using the factory installed OS for the first few months (I did not reinstall it myself upon receiving my computer, but I did do an erase & install after reading here that the factory install takes up more HD space that you need with the languages & all). Even with the factory install, I have never seen the gray apple logo.

My question is, how do I get the gray apple logo & the spinning wheel to be shown instead? (if there is a way to do this).
